Frequently asked questions about Beeston House Charity

What does Beeston House Charity do?

To support the welfare of Police Staff within the Winchester District

When was Beeston House Charity registered as a charity?

Beeston House Charity was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 10 April 1963 as charity number 301990. It has been registered for 63 years.

Who runs Beeston House Charity?

Beeston House Charity is governed by a board of 5 trustees.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.

Where does Beeston House Charity operate?

Beeston House Charity operates in Hampshire, as recorded in its Charity Commission filing.

Is Beeston House Charity a registered charity?

Yes — Beeston House Charity is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 301990.
